为什么vue设置颜色
-
Vue.js是一款流行的JavaScript框架,被广泛用于构建用户界面。在Vue中设置颜色的原因可以有多种,下面将介绍一些常见的情况。
-
动态样式:Vue可以通过绑定数据来动态地设置元素的样式,包括颜色。例如,可以使用Vue的指令v-bind来绑定一个属性,然后使用这个属性来指定元素的颜色值。这样能够根据数据的变化动态改变元素的颜色,实现交互效果。
-
根据状态设置颜色:在许多应用程序中,元素的颜色可能会根据不同的状态进行改变。例如,在一个待办事项应用程序中,已完成的任务可以标记为绿色,而未完成的任务可以标记为红色。通过使用Vue的计算属性或者方法,可以根据任务的状态来动态地设置元素的颜色。
-
主题定制:有些应用程序可能需要支持多个主题,用户可以自定义应用程序的颜色。使用Vue,可以通过动态绑定不同的样式类或者使用CSS变量来定制应用程序的颜色,从而实现主题切换的功能。
-
样式切换:有些情况下,我们需要在不同的条件下设置不同的颜色。例如,在一个电子商务网站中,根据商品的库存情况,可以将库存充足的商品标记为绿色,库存不足的商品标记为红色。通过Vue的条件渲染,可以在不同的条件满足时设置不同的颜色。
总结:在Vue中设置颜色可以通过动态样式、状态、主题定制和样式切换等方式实现。这些方法可以让我们根据不同的需求和条件来动态地设置元素的颜色,增强了应用程序的交互性和可定制性。
1年前 -
-
-
提升用户体验:设置颜色可以使页面更加美观,吸引用户的注意力。通过选择合适的配色方案,可以让用户感到舒适、愉悦,并且提升他们对网站或应用的好感度。
-
强调重要信息:设置颜色可以用来突出显示重要的信息或功能。通过将特定元素或按钮设置为醒目的颜色,可以帮助用户更快地找到所需的功能或关键信息,并且提高页面的可用性。
-
建立品牌标识:颜色是品牌识别的重要组成部分。通过使用特定的颜色方案,可以帮助用户在视觉上与品牌建立关联,并提高品牌的辨识度。这对于企业或个人品牌来说尤为重要,可以帮助他们在市场上脱颖而出。
-
提供视觉层次:通过使用不同的颜色,可以为页面或应用程序的不同部分创建视觉分层。这可以帮助用户更好地理解页面的结构和内容,并促使他们进行正确的操作。以颜色区分不同的部分可以增强页面的可读性和可访问性。
-
在不同主题之间切换:使用颜色设置可以方便地切换不同的主题或样式。这对于用户个性化设置来说尤为重要,可以让他们根据自己的喜好或需求选择相应的颜色方案。通过提供不同的颜色选项,可以增强应用的灵活性和吸引力。
1年前 -
-
Vue是前端开发框架中的一种,它使用HTML的模板语法来构建用户界面。在Vue中,设置颜色有多种方式,可以使用内联样式、CSS类或计算属性来设置。
在Vue中设置颜色的目的是为了根据不同的条件或状态改变元素的颜色,以增强用户界面的可视化效果。
下面是一些常见的设置颜色的方法和操作流程:
一、使用内联样式
- 在Vue模板中找到需要设置颜色的元素,如div、span等。
- 使用v-bind指令将颜色值绑定到元素的style属性上,例如:v-bind:style="{ color: 'red' }"。
- 在绑定的颜色值中,可以是一个动态的变量,可以是一个方法的返回值,也可以是一个计算属性的值。
二、使用CSS类
- 在Vue模板中找到需要设置颜色的元素,如div、span等。
- 使用v-bind指令将一个对象绑定到元素的class属性上,例如:v-bind:class="{ 'red': isActive }"。
- 在绑定的对象中,可以设置不同的键值对,键名表示CSS类名,键值表示是否应用该类,可以是一个动态的变量或方法的返回值。
三、使用计算属性
- 在Vue组件中定义一个计算属性,用来根据不同的条件或状态返回一个颜色值。
- 在Vue模板中找到需要设置颜色的元素,如div、span等。
- 使用v-bind指令将计算属性绑定到元素的style属性上,例如:v-bind:style="{ color: colorValue }"。
以上就是使用Vue设置颜色的一些常见方法和操作流程。通过这些方法,可以根据不同的需求和场景,动态地改变元素的颜色,从而提升用户界面的可视化效果。
1年前